Data Collection Methods and Best Practices

Effective data collection forms the foundation of any successful continuous feedback loop in scheduling systems. Organizations must implement methodologies that capture comprehensive, relevant, and timely information while minimizing disruption to daily operations. The quality of insights derived from feedback loops directly correlates with the quality of data collected, making this phase crucial to the overall success of continuous improvement efforts. Modern approaches leverage a combination of automated data gathering, structured feedback channels, and opportunistic collection methods to create a multi-dimensional view of scheduling effectiveness.

  • In-Platform Feedback Mechanisms: Embedding feedback tools directly within scheduling applications enables point-of-use input collection when observations are most relevant.
  • Pulse Surveys: Brief, focused questionnaires deployed at strategic intervals to assess specific aspects of scheduling effectiveness without causing survey fatigue.
  • Operational Metrics Integration: Automatically connecting scheduling data with business outcomes (sales, productivity, customer satisfaction) to identify correlations.
  • Structured Debriefs: Facilitated discussions after significant scheduling periods (holidays, special events) to capture qualitative insights about performance.
  • Passive Data Collection: Analyzing system usage patterns, schedule modifications, and exception requests to identify friction points without requiring active feedback.

Best practices for feedback collection emphasize accessibility, relevance, and actionability. Organizations should develop clear frameworks specifying what feedback to collect and how it connects to scheduling improvement goals. Mobile technology integration has revolutionized feedback collection by enabling employees to provide input anytime, anywhere using devices they already possess. This approach significantly increases participation rates compared to traditional methods. Companies implementing shift marketplace solutions gain additional feedback channels through platform interactions that reveal preferences and behaviors organically. The most successful organizations balance structured data collection (surveys, metrics) with unstructured methods (open comments, conversations), creating a comprehensive feedback ecosystem that captures both explicit and implicit insights about scheduling effectiveness.

Measuring the Impact of Feedback Loops

Quantifying the effectiveness of continuous feedback loops is essential for demonstrating their value and guiding ongoing refinement. Without robust measurement frameworks, organizations cannot determine whether their feedback systems are generating meaningful improvements or merely creating administrative activity. Effective measurement approaches examine both process metrics (how well the feedback system functions) and outcome metrics (what results the system produces). Organizations should develop balanced scorecards that track direct impacts on scheduling effectiveness while also monitoring broader effects on organizational performance and culture.

  • Feedback Participation Rates: Tracking the percentage of employees actively providing input through various channels to assess engagement with the system.
  • Implementation Efficiency: Measuring the time from insight identification to change implementation as an indicator of system responsiveness.
  • Schedule Optimization Metrics: Analyzing improvements in key scheduling outcomes such as coverage accuracy, overtime reduction, or shift fulfillment rates.
  • Employee Experience Indicators: Monitoring satisfaction, turnover rates, and absenteeism as indicators of how scheduling changes affect workforce engagement.
  • Business Impact Measures: Correlating scheduling improvements with broader business outcomes like productivity, customer satisfaction, or revenue performance.

Successful measurement systems establish clear baselines before implementing feedback-driven changes, enabling accurate before-and-after comparisons. Evaluating system performance should include both quantitative metrics and qualitative assessments gathered through structured interviews or focus groups. Tracking metrics over time reveals whether improvements are sustained or represent temporary gains that erode as attention shifts elsewhere. Organizations should also assess the return on investment from their feedback systems, comparing the resources required for implementation with the tangible benefits generated. This calculation should consider both hard savings (reduced overtime, lower turnover costs) and soft benefits (improved morale, enhanced adaptability). By maintaining rigorous measurement practices, organizations can continuously refine their feedback systems, allocate resources effectively, and build organizational support for continued investment in these capabilities.

Challenges and Solutions in Feedback Loop Implementation

Despite their potential benefits, continuous feedback loops in scheduling systems encounter several implementation challenges that organizations must address proactively. These obstacles range from technological barriers to human factors that can limit participation or reduce effectiveness. By anticipating common challenges and developing targeted solutions, organizations can significantly increase the likelihood of successful implementation and sustained value creation. The most effective approaches recognize that feedback systems represent both technical and cultural changes, requiring attention to both dimensions for successful adoption.

  • Participation Barriers: Employees may hesitate to provide honest feedback due to fear of negative consequences or skepticism about whether input will lead to actual changes.
  • Data Overload: Organizations can become overwhelmed by the volume of feedback collected, struggling to identify which insights deserve priority attention.
  • Implementation Capacity: Limited resources may constrain the organization’s ability to act on valuable insights, creating frustration when identified improvements remain unimplemented.
  • Integration Complexity: Technical challenges in connecting feedback systems with scheduling platforms can create friction that reduces effectiveness and increases costs.
  • Sustaining Momentum: Initial enthusiasm for feedback initiatives often wanes over time without dedicated resources and visible commitment from leadership.

Solutions to these challenges begin with thoughtful design of the feedback system itself. Organizations should prioritize ease of use, anonymity options, and clear explanations of how feedback will be used. Integrated systems that connect feedback collection with scheduling platforms reduce friction and increase participation. Change management approaches that address cultural barriers and build trust in the feedback process are equally important. Leaders must demonstrate commitment by visibly acting on feedback and communicating the results of these actions. Organizations should also implement governance structures that maintain focus on feedback initiatives over time, preventing them from being displaced by competing priorities. By addressing both technical and human factors systematically, organizations can overcome common implementation challenges and realize the full potential of continuous feedback loops in their scheduling systems.

1. How often should we collect feedback in scheduling systems?

Feedback collection should occur through multiple channels with varying frequencies. Continuous passive collection through in-platform mechanisms allows for real-time input while employees interact with scheduling systems. Structured pulse surveys might occur monthly or quarterly to assess specific aspects of scheduling effectiveness. More comprehensive reviews can happen semi-annually or annually to evaluate systemic aspects of the scheduling approach. The key principle is maintaining constant availability of feedback channels while varying the depth and focus of active collection efforts. This balanced approach prevents survey fatigue while ensuring organizations remain responsive to emerging issues or opportunities in their scheduling practices.

2. What metrics should we track in a continuous feedback loop?

Effective feedback loops track a balanced scorecard of metrics across multiple dimensions. Process metrics include participation rates, response times, and implementation efficiency, measuring how well the feedback system itself functions. Outcome metrics track improvements in scheduling effectiveness, such as forecast accuracy, shift fulfillment rates, overtime reduction, and schedule stability. Employee experience metrics monitor satisfaction with schedules, voluntary turnover rates, and absenteeism. Business impact metrics connect scheduling improvements to organizational outcomes like productivity, customer satisfaction, and financial performance. The specific metrics should align with organizational priorities and the particular scheduling challenges being addressed, creating a custom measurement framework that demonstrates value in terms meaningful to stakeholders.
